Output 538cf83fdb6e5382377fbf0d866b4161a4e3cb69eaa85dac4271f5b703abd0a7:0

value
17236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d4ad8ca24d5922b0b51a4dda4cdf24a8bd1ca93 OP_EQUAL
address
3D7W3yKLdZ9aVUWCUa1EWqPzEekUTht5Ak
transaction
538cf83fdb6e5382377fbf0d866b4161a4e3cb69eaa85dac4271f5b703abd0a7
confirmations
371471
spent
true